919 395 5850
robert_mackie@mail.com
- Object-Oriented development in C++, Java, Smalltalk.
- Embedded systems development pSOS, MRI, Diab Data, SDS, XRay, proprietary hardware, assembly and embedded C++, embedded databases.
- Developed C++ and Java based management systems for automated just-in-time provisioning of switching and digital video equipment.
- Developed a high bandwidth audio/visual group workspace application for distributed office environments in Java.
- Experience developing an off-board CMIP agent for switching equipment.
- Experience writing lightweight, specialized web-servers.
- Extensive scripting experience automating various development tasks - configuration management, problem tracking, process accounting.
Both group lead positions entailed both administrative and direct
technical contributions varying from architecting a custom compiler targeted
at embedded C++, to designing and coding the persistence and redundancy
subsystems for an embedded telecom product, to coordinating schedules,
eliminating obstacles to progress, and coaching less experienced developers
on technical decisions.